update on this. After a while of no eggs and increasingly Male like behaviour My Blue copper marans girl has become more hen like, stopped crowing, started flattening again and being easy to pick up, she went through a period of being wild! Every day she does her egg song, sits in the coop, comes out and announces her egg. The others get exited too! Nothing is there!!

my husband says she’s just practicing for laying eggs again. Does that sound right. It’s been a month since she was unwell and last laid, a week since the soft egg! Just need some reassurance when I was told it may take a while to come right is all this normal as it’s coming right. It’s almost like she’s gone back to the beginning of laying. Except we didn’t experience this, just found her egg one day with no idea what she was up to then! She never made a fuss about it before.
